It took half a century for the ideas of Sigmund Freud to reach the non-reading masses—but they DID reach them. It should be noted that they don’t think of them as having come from Freud or anyone else; by the time they “trickled down” to the non-reading masses they were just “what everybody knows.”
The same will happen to the ideas contained in Ishmael and The Story of B, but it will happen much more quickly. (During its first four years, Freud’s first book reached fewer than a thousand people. During its first four years, Ishmael is already in the hands of more than 125,000.)
